مسیر های یادگیری برنامه نویسی

مسیر یادگیری برنامه نویسی

برای یادگیری برنامه نویسی دو راه پیش روی خود دارید. انتخاب اول دانشگاه و تحصیلات آکادمیک و دیگری آموزش خودآموز و تمرین است. می‌توانید در کنار دانشگاه، سراغ دوره‌های آموزشی معتبر بروید و گواهینامه‌های آنها را دریافت کنید. برخی از مهم‌ترین و معتبرترین گواهینامه‌های برنامه نویسی و فناوری اطلاعات عبارت‌اند از:

گواهینامه Project Management

موسسه Project Management این گواهینامه را طراحی و ارائه می‌دهد. این گواهینامه برای افراد در تخصص‌های مختلف طراحی شده است و ثابت می‌کند، می‌توانید پروژه‌ها را در مقیاس بزرگ از ایده تا طراحی و اجرا مدیریت کنید.

قبل از درخواست برای گواهینامه PMP، باید شرایط خاصی داشته باشید؛ این شرایط شامل ۳۶ یا ۶۰ ماه تجربه کار در پروژه‌های پیشرو و ۳۵ ساعت آموزش مرتبط با PMP یا دریافت گواهی CAPM می‌شود.

گواهینامه همکار توسعه دهنده AWS

AWS Certified Developer-Associate یک گواهی برنامه نویسی آنلاین است که ثابت می‌کند می‌توانید برنامه‌های کاربردی را بر روی پلتفرم ابری خدمات وب آمازون طراحی کنید، بسازید و نگهداری کنید. این گواهینامه نشان می‌دهد که شما در استفاده از کیت‌های توسعه نرم افزار AWS برای بهبود عملکرد برنامه AWS و ایجاد تغییرات در برنامه‌ها، تخصص فنی دارید.

با توجه به افزایش تقاضا از سمت کسب‌وکارها برای ساخت برنامه‌های کاربردی در فضای ابری، تقاضا برای صدور گواهینامه AWS نیز افزایش یافته است. گسترش بازی‌ها و برنامه‌های کاربردی موبایل که به فضای ابری وابسته هستند نیز، باعث محبوبیت این گواهینامه شده است.

گواهینامه AWS

گواهینامه AWS توانایی شما را برای طراحی و استقرار سیستم‌های مقیاس‌پذیر بر روی پلتفرم AWS ثابت می‌کند. در صورتی که می‌خواهید گواهینامه AWS Certified Solutions Architect-Professional را کسب کنید، باید بدانید که گواهینامه AWS یک پیش نیاز برای گواهینامه ذکر شده به‌شمار می‌آید. افرادی که گواهینامه AWS دارند، خیلی راحت‌تر می‌توانند در شرکت‌ها استخدام شوند.

گواهینامه مایکروسافت: Azure Developer Associate

این گواهینامه برای توسعه دهندگان ابری طراحی شده است که کار آنها توسعه، استقرار و نگهداری برنامه در فضای ابری است، یا علاقه به کسب اطلاعات بیشتر در مورد آن دارند. این گواهینامه ثابت می‌کند که داوطلبان یک تا دو سال تجربه حرفه‌ای و آشنایی با Azure دارند، که یک زبان پشتیبانی شده توسط Azure و Azure PowerShell است.

گواهینامه CompTIA Security+

اگر به دنبال کار در یک موقعیت شغلی مرتبط با امنیت هستید، بسیاری از شرکت‌ها گواهینامه CompTIA Security+ را یک پیش نیاز می‌دانند. این گواهینامه اطلاعاتی در مورد مسائل اساسی امنیت نرم افزار، داده‌ها، شبکه و کارهای عملیاتی ارائه می‌دهد.

برای گرفتن این گواهینامه، تنها به داشتن چند سال تجربه کاری اکتفا نکنید و باید برای گذر از سوالات آزمون آن، آمادگی بالایی داشته باشید. آزمون SY0-601 دانش شما را در زمینه توسعه نرم افزار در فضای امن، رمزگذاری، کنترل دسترسی‌ها و سایر موضوعات مرتبط با امنیت آزمایش می‌کند.

گواهینامه Oracle OCAJP

این یک گواهینامه در برنامه نویسی جاوا است که توسط اوراکل ارائه شده است. جاوا یکی از محبوب‌ترین زبان‌های برنامه نویسی است که جیمز گاسلینگ خالق آن است که قبلا اوک نام داشت. جاوا یک زبان برنامه نویسی شی‌گرا، قوی، سطح بالا، چند منظوره و کاربردی است که توسط Sun Microsystems (اکنون بخشی از Oracle است) توسعه یافته است. این زبان برنامه نویسی، به طور مداوم در صدر فهرست «پرکاربردترین زبان‌های برنامه نویسی» قرار دارد و یکی از پرکاربردترین پلتفرم‌های توسعه نرم افزار را نیز دارد.

این گواهینامه که توسط Oracle برای جاوا ارائه شده، به درک اساسی از برنامه نویسی جاوا و دانش پایه در برنامه نویسی جاوا کمک می‌کند و همچنین مفاهیم پایه در برنامه نویسی عمومی را یاد می‌دهد. این گواهینامه شامل دو زیر شاخه می‌شود که عبارت‌اند از:

  • OCAJP Java Standard Edition 8 (OCAJP 8)
  • OCAJP Java Standard Edition 11 (OCAJP 11)

گواهینامه‌های C & C++

زبان‌های C و C++ به عنوان مادر زبان‌های برنامه نویسی رویه‌ای و شی‌گرا شناخته می‌شوند. این دو زبان برنامه نویسی برای چندین دهه است که معرفی شده‌اند و برنامه نویسان از آنها استفاده‌های بسیار می‌کنند. اکثر مدارس و دانشگاه‌های جهان دوره‌هایی برای آموزش C و C++ دارند. این دوره‌ها، اطلاعات اولیه در مورد این زبان‌های برنامه نویسی ارائه می‌دهند. اما با این حال، یادگیری C و C++ در سطح پیشرفته، دانش متقاضیان در فناوری اطلاعات را افزایش و شانس استخدام آنها در شرکت‌های معتبر را افزایش می‌دهد.

یکی از مزایای اصلی یادگیری C و C++ این است، که این زبان در طول سال‌ها به ندرت به‌روز می‌شود. این موضوع، برای شما بارِ زیادی برای یادگیری و به‌روزرسانی دانش جدید ایجاد نمی‌کند و با گرفتن گواهینامه C و C++ می‌توانید مطمئن باشید که گواهی مهارتی مادام‌العمر را دریافت کرده‌اید. چهار سطح از دوره‌ی مورد نیاز برای دریافت گواهینامه‌های برنامه نویسی C و C++ عبارت‌اند از:

  • C Programming Language Certified Associate (CLA)
  • C Certified Professional Programmer (CLP)
  • C++ Certified Associate Programmer (CPA)
  • C++ Certified Professional Programmer (CPP)

گواهینامه PCAP

پایتون یک زبان برنامه نویسی تفسیری، چند منظوره و سطح بالا است که توسط Guido Van Rossum توسعه یافته است. پایتون در سال 1991 منتشر شد و طی ۵ تا ۶ سال، این زبان برنامه نویسی به محبوب‌ترین و پرکاربردترین زبان برنامه نویسی در جهان تبدیل شد. امروزه شرکت‌ها از پایتون برای توسعه نرم‌افزار مبتنی بر رابط کاربری گرافیکی و CLI، توسعه وب (سمت سرور)، علم داده، یادگیری ماشین، هوش مصنوعی، روباتیک، سیستم‌های پهپاد، توسعه ابزارهای امنیت سایبری، ریاضیات و غیره استفاده می‌کنند. یک گواهینامه حرفه‌ای پایتون که شایستگی شما در استفاده از زبان پایتون برای کدنویسی و درک شما از برنامه نویسی شی‌گرا را ثابت می‌کند، گواهینامه PCAP است. دوره این گواهینامه شامل سرفصل‌های زیر می‌شود:

  • مفاهیم اولیه پایتون
  • اپراتورها و انواع داده‌ها
  • کنترل و ارزیابی
  • ماژول‌ها و پکیج‌ها
  • متراکم‌سازی داده‌ها
  • رسیدگی به استثناها
  • استرینگ‌ها
  • توابع و ماژول‌ها
  • برنامه نویسی شی‌گرا
  • لیست Comprehensions، Lambdas، Closures و I/O Operations
  • کلاس‌ها، اشیاء و استثناها

گواهینامه برنامه نویسی R

این گواهینامه و ارائه آن، بخشی از دوره علوم داده در دانشگاه جانز هاپکینز است. در دوره برنامه نویسی R، تجزیه و تحلیل کارآمد داده‌ها آموزش داده می‌شود. این برنامه مفاهیم مختلف برنامه نویسی R مانند بلوک‌های R، انواع داده، خواندن داده‌ها از فایل‌های خارجی در R، دسترسی به بسته‌ها، نوشتن توابع، تکنیک‌های رفع اشکال، پروفایل‌سازی در کدنویسی R و انجام تجزیه و تحلیل را پوشش می‌دهد. این دوره شامل موضوعاتی مانند موارد زیر می‌شود:

  • بلوک‌های اساسی در R
  • انواع داده در R
  • ساختارهای کنترلی
  • قوانین بهینه‌سازی
  • استانداردهای کدگذاری
  • تاریخ و زمان
  • کارکرد
  • لوپینگ
  • ابزارهای اشکال‌زدایی
  • شبیه‌سازی داده‌ها در R
  • R Profiler

گواهینامه طراحی حرفه‌ای ابری گوگل

یکی دیگر از گواهینامه‌های پایه در برنامه نویسی، Google Certified Professional Cloud Architect است. کار در گوگل یا دریافت گواهینامه از این شرکت، برای بسیاری یک مزیت به‌شمار می‌آید چرا که توانایی آنها را در حوزه برنامه نویسی ثابت می‌کند.

برای موفقیت در حوزه فناوری، باید دانش و سال‌ها تجربه در زمینه توسعه نرم افزار داشته باشید. پس از دریافت گواهی از گوگل، می‌توانید روی پلتفرم اصلی گوگل کار کنید. گواهینامه Google Certified Professional Cloud Architect شما را در حوزه فناوری و در مدیریت و کار بر روی پلتفرم‌های ابری، از جمله اجرای اپلیکیشن روی تلفن همراه، طراحی اپ و غیره، متخصص می‌کند.

برای دریافت گواهینامه Google Professional Cloud Architect، باید توانایی زیر را داشته باشید:

  • در ارائه راه‌حل توانا باشید.
  • در تجزیه و تحلیل، مدیریت و بهینه‌سازی فرآیندهای کسب‌وکار و همچنین دانش پایه در راه‌حل‌های ابری، مهارت داشته باشید.
  • باید در برنامه‌های معماری چند لایه دانش داشته باشید.
  • باید از فلوچارت‌های تصمیم‌گیری GCP و محیط معماری آنها، بر اساس مطالعات موردی، آگاهی داشته باشید.

تماس با ما

آدرس:تهران، خیابان پاسداران، بوستان ششم، نبش پایدارفرد، پلاک ۱۰۷، طبقه سوم، واحد ۱۲
ایمیل:info@kardix.com
linkedininstagramtelegram
trust
samandehi
کلیه حقوق و اطلاعات مربوط به وب‌سایت متعلق به شرکت نبوغ آفرینان آریا (Iran Talent) می‌باشد.